Output 8614d09740386d18c2a5a9ea90b612a7599e8a6bdd1325eddfede53e3be14826:474

value
1449808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7224e23ffc598afe38b458faf4de4a96b02587b4 OP_EQUAL
address
DFYdkrhW63veQiXrUdcDtPUKmyzYpZo9SC
transaction
8614d09740386d18c2a5a9ea90b612a7599e8a6bdd1325eddfede53e3be14826
spent
true